1023.11.2 Enclosure access.
Access to the stairway or ramp within a smokeproof enclosure shall be by way of a vestibule or an open exterior balcony.
Exception: Access is not required by way of a vestibule or exterior balcony for stairways and ramps using the pressurization alternative complying with Section 909.20.5.
1024.1 Exit passageways.
Exit passageways serving as an exit component in a means of egress system shall comply with the requirements of this section. An exit passageway shall not be used for any purpose other than as a means of egress and a circulation path.
1024.2 Width.
The required capacity of exit passageways shall be determined as specified in Section 1005 but the minimum width shall be not less than 44 inches (1117.6 mm), except that exit passageways serving an occupant load of less than 50 shall be not less than 36 inches (914.4 mm) in width. The minimum width or required capacity of exit passageways shall be unobstructed.
Exception: Encroachments complying with Section 1005.7.
